Nitric Oxide Supplements

Nitric Oxide Supplements: Boosting Physical Performance The Role of Nitric Oxide Supplementation

Nitric oxide, also known by the chemical name nitrogen monoxide, is a gaseous signaling molecule produced by the vascular endothelial cells lining the blood vessels  In 1987, nitric oxide was recognized as the endothelium-derived relaxing factor (EDRF) that helps dilate blood vessels. Nitric oxide plays a vital role in signaling, immune response, and cardiovascular function. Our body naturally produces nitric oxide but supplements help boost overall nitric oxide levels for various health benefits.

Cardiovascular Benefits 

Nitric oxide influences blood flow by triggering vasodilation, or widening of blood vessels. Vasodilation allows more oxygen-rich blood to flow freely to different tissues and organs. This effect lowers blood pressure and improves endothelial function. Several clinical studies have demonstrated the cardio-protective effects of nitric oxide. Supplements may help lower cardiovascular risk factors like high blood pressure and support heart health. They reduce oxidative stress and inflammation, two major contributors to atherosclerosis and plaque formation in arteries. By enhancing nitric oxide levels, supplements may improve blood circulation and oxygen delivery to prevent heart attacks and strokes.

Muscle Pump Function And Performance

Nitric oxide increases blood flow to working muscles during exercise. This ‘muscle pump’ effect improves nutrient delivery and waste removal. It reduces fatigability and muscle soreness. Studies have shown that short-term Nitric Oxide Supplements boosts muscle pump action, delays muscle fatigue onset, and enhances exercise performance. Long-term use may promote gains in muscle mass, strength and endurance through better circulation and delivery of nutrients like creatine and proteins to muscles during and after exercise. Athletes commonly use supplements to improve work capacity, recovery, and training adaptations.

Brain Function And Cognition

Low nitric oxide levels are implicated in neurological conditions like Alzheimer’s disease and vascular dementia due to impaired cerebral blood flow. Nitric oxide is required for neuron-to-neuron communication via synaptic plasticity. Animal research links higher nitric oxide production to better hippocampus-dependent learning and memory through facilitation of long-term potentiation, a cellular model for memory formation.  Studies have shown improved focus, mood and mental performance from supplemental nitric oxide due to enhanced blood flow and oxygen delivery to the brain. This makes the supplements beneficial for students, professionals, and seniors looking to boost cognition.

Erection Quality And Libido

An adequate nitric oxide level is essential for vascular function in the penis, which is needed to achieve and maintain erections. Supplements may help treat erectile dysfunction by supporting nitric oxide-mediated smooth muscle relaxation and allowing more blood to flow into the penile tissues. Studies have demonstrated their effectiveness for enhancing sexual function, pleasure and satisfaction in men. Nitric oxide also plays a role in female arousal by promoting vasodilation of the vaginal tissues and clitoris. Supplementation may boost arousal, lubrication and satisfaction levels in women as well.

Product form and safety

Nitric oxide supplements mainly contain the amino acids arginine or citrulline which help upregulate nitric oxide production without any direct intake of the gas. Arginine and citrulline supplements are available as capsules or powders. Look for verified brands that ensure purity, potency and include additional co-factors for maximum absorption and effect. When taken as directed by healthy adults, nitric oxide boosting supplements are generally very safe. However, high dosages above recommended levels could potentially lower blood pressure too much in some people.
